One of the main themes is survival. The characters, like Fang, are constantly in dangerous situations and have to fight to stay alive. Another theme is loyalty, as they stick together through thick and thin. Also, there's the theme of self - discovery. Fang, for example, is on a journey to figure out who he really is beyond his role in the group.
Fang is obviously an important character. He's a key part of the group. Max is also very important. She has a leadership role. Iggy is another significant character, with his unique abilities. And there's Nudge, who is always full of energy and has her own role to play in the group.
The author of the 'Maximum Ride' series, which 'fang angel a maximum ride novel' is part of, is James Patterson. His writing style often combines fast - paced action with interesting character development. In these novels, he creates a unique world full of characters like Fang, and his stories keep readers hooked from start to finish.
